Not sure if this is helpful or not, but I whipped together this quick python method for returning just the differences between two dataframes that both have the same columns and shape.
def get_different_rows(source_df, new_df):
"""Returns just the rows from the new dataframe that differ from the source dataframe"""
merged_df = source_df.merge(new_df, indicator=True, how='outer')
changed_rows_df = merged_df[merged_df['_merge'] == 'right_only']
return changed_rows_df.drop('_merge', axis=1)
